Who is Katma Tui?

Katma Tui is a native of the planet Korugar who was chosen by the Green Lantern Corps to succeed her world's disgraced former ringbearer, Sinestro. Overcoming her people's mistrust of the Corps, she became one of its most dedicated and skilled members.

Few characters from the Silver Age carry as much weight in the cosmic corner of DC as Katma Tui, who burst onto the scene in Green Lantern #47 in 1966, conjured by the legendary team of John Broome and Gil Kane. She's a figure of genuine longevity β€” nearly five decades of appearances spanning Green Lantern, The Green Lantern Corps, and even a spotlight in Who's Who: The Definitive Directory of the DC Universe, that beloved snapshot of DC's pantheon. Her 57 catalog appearances include six key issues, a mark of real collector significance, and she shares her adventures with some of the most iconic names in the Corps: John Stewart, Kilowog, Arisia, Salakk, and Ch'p.
